Things You Should Know About Real Estate Offers




By Dalvin Rumsey

So, found the perfect home for you and your family? Congratulations! But it is only now that the hard work begins. This is because you also have to write an offer for purchasing the house. It is not as simple as it seems, as the offer you write is the first step towards negotiating a sales contract with the seller. Well, as your offer is the beginning of negotiations, you must choose the best strategy before you start writing it.

Always keep in main the fact that your goal is to get what you want. Try putting yourself in the seller's shoes and imagine his or her reaction to the things you include in the offer. This is the only key to the success in your attempt to achieve that particular goal.

Writing an offer for a house is not only about the price you are willing to pay, but other details of the purchase as well. This includes how you intend to finance the home, your down payment, who pays what closing costs and the terms of cancellation. You also have to think about including details about any repairs you want performed, which professional services will be used, what inspections are performed, timetables, whether personal property is included in the purchase, when you get physical possession of the property and how to settle disputes should they occur.

So, as you can see, buying a home is not as simple and easy as buying a new car. There are so many things to think about and even more problems that can occur. It is a very important event for both the buyer and seller, as your finances will be affected more than any other previous purchase or investment. The finances of the seller will also be affected, but in a very positive way. He or she will make plans based on your offer. I hope you see that it is not all about the money, but also about making major decisions in life. These will affect your life for the next several years, if not the rest of your life. The seller is going to review your offer carefully, because it also affects how he or she lives the rest of their life.

So, even if this sounds a little dramatic, gather up all your resources and write a good offer. Make it your best one!
